The following changes previously disabled in Competitive/Tournament mode are now enabled for all modes:.Improved display of Daily Challenges in the Main Menu.Added icons to show when playing with Competitive Mode On or in Tournament Mode to the gameplay HUD.There is now an Overflow Warning which notifies the player when their overflow is full.Improved hotfix data application to apply right after boot when available.Fixed bug causing some non-projectile attacks being able to be avoided by projectile immune moves in rare circumstances.Fixed issues with visual effects not disappearing correctly after being evaded by a projectile immune move.Fix for a one frame window that could cause a dash in the wrong direction if the opponent has just performed a teleport.Fixed some rare occurrences of a match extension that would not cause both players to be reset to neutral.Holding directions no longer stores that direction in the buffer for dashing with Alternate Controls set to On.Fixed a one frame window in which diagonals could be used for specials when performing a cancel or wakeup attack with Input Shortcuts set to Off.Medium Attack and Heavy Attack can no longer activate a roll when you are knocked down with Button Shortcuts On in controller settings.Flip Stance button can no longer activate a roll when you are knocked down.Attacks that collide with a Roll Escape’s invulnerability now act as if they have missed (previously this acted as a block).Many improvements to the stability of King of the Hill.Fixed some currency/mother box exploits.Now that the patch is out on PS4 and Xbox One, let’s get into the details: From various gameplay fixes to drastic character changes, the August update is set to change up Injustice 2 for the better and finally do something about the ridiculous Chip ‘n Dip.
